Although the debate around orphanage tourism is not new, it has lately reached new heights with orphanages being linked to cases of sexual abuse, modern slavery and human trafficking (see <a href=\"https:\/\/www.bbc.com\/news\/world-africa-53067259\" data-type=\"URL\" data-id=\"https:\/\/www.bbc.com\/news\/world-africa-53067259\">here<\/a>). The bigger audience is thus becoming aware of its practices. The entire industry is based on what Leigh Mathews calls the \u2018orphan myth\u2019, which \u2018is designed to ensure that there is a ready-made source of people, money and resources to support these children. However, the orphan myth is exactly that \u2013 a myth\u2019 (Mathews, 2019, p. 46). It is estimated that over 80% of the children in orphanages have living parents.<\/p>\r\n<p><!--more--><\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\r\n<p><em>&#8220;The volunteer tourism industry is valued at $173 Billion annually&#8221;<\/em><\/p>\r\n<cite><em>The love you give, documentary<\/em><\/cite><\/blockquote>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\"><br \/>\r\n<p><em>\u201cWe see how an industry has been built, with the most vulnerable members of society being used as currency\u201d<\/em><\/p>\r\n<cite><em>Leigh Matthews, 2019, p. 48<\/em><\/cite><\/blockquote>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>This cycle can be reduced to the economic principle of supply and demand: volunteers come to orphanages, bring in money and create a higher demand for children. This type of commodification of good intentions is problematic; it has reduced children to tourist attractions and has created a chain of modern slavery where people often send their children to orphanages out of poverty. You can listen to the episode below:<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<div>https:\/\/www.listennotes.com\/podcasts\/the-good-problem\/pippa-biddle-little-white-1l2_T7nGta4\/<\/div>\r\n<div>\u00a0<\/div>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>She talks about voluntourism as \u201c<em>doing good in a package<\/em>\u201d. I believe this is a great way to describe how generation Z wants to volunteer and how volunteering in orphanages fits well within their lifestyle: they have the idea of doing something good and it\u2019s easily accessible with one click. They also receive approval from their family and peers since the volunteering justifies their travels by doing something \u2018selfless\u2019. However, now we know that they are actually doing more harm than good. In the podcast episode, they also emphasize the issues that come with volunteering with children and the dis-attachment disorder that children experience when they are in the care system. Although volunteering with children is popular for some reasons, \u2018harm is manifesting in a way that is truly irreversible\u2019. Volunteers come and go as they please, but the children are left alone at the end of the day.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>It is great that people are advocating against orphanage tourism. You can see the documentary below<\/p>\r\n<p><iframe loading=\"lazy\" title=\"The Love You Give - the untold story of orphanages\" width=\"920\" height=\"518\" src=\"https:\/\/www.youtube.com\/embed\/xDOzyoQHQOs?feature=oembed\" frameborder=\"0\" allow=\"accelerometer; autoplay; clipboard-write; encrypted-media; gyroscope; picture-in-picture\" allowfullscreen><\/iframe> <\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Besides a short fragment where a former volunteer has the word, the documentary only gives a voice to those that haven\u2019t been heard before: the people that were actually in the care system. They also follow some professionals that are trying to reform the care system. I believe these are the two most positive things about the documentary: the voice being giving to those that were previously unheard, and the emphasis on positive social change with a focus on sustainable ways to keep families together. Children are not supposed to be brought up in institutions but in families. What is astounding to hear is that most of these orphanages are funded by the west, through donations and volunteers, while these types of institutions no longer exist in the west. \u00a0<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\r\n<p><em>\u201cWe are part of a colonizing force, that has a different name.\u201d<\/em><\/p>\r\n<cite>Pippa Biddle, The good problem podcast <\/cite><\/blockquote>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>To me, one of the most staggering comments brought up in the documentary is the young man that describes how he felt when the volunteers came to visit. He says: \u201cAt least now I have a mother, a mother who is white\u201d (4\u201925\u201d). It is clear that the visit to orphanages is more beneficial to the volunteer, than it is for the children. Coming to do good is an expression of white privilege and dominance. I\u2019m happy we get to see the young man reunited with his father at the end of the documentary. I believe that this is ultimately what the documentary wants to demonstrate: that there is no need for white saviors.<\/p>\r\n\r\n\r\n\r\n<p>Although the short documentary is the foundation of the campaign, in order to reach a young audience, it is necessary to expand the campaign through other social media channels.
